Fish fingers are a childhood staple and I cook them almost every week for the kids. My two have become aficionados on the cooking of fish fingers so I cooked them three ways to see which ones got the biggest thumbs up. Pan fried, oven baked or grilled, which way is best?

- Pan Fried Pros: This was the quickest cooking method (8 minutes) and the outside was the crunchiest of all methods. Cons: It requires extra fat to cook and if you don’t keep an eye on the heat they can burn. 8/10

- Oven Baked Pros: This is the easiest way to cook them (into a 200°C oven for 12 minutes) and the fish was the sweetest of all the methods. Cons: The crumb goes soft and the fingers lose their shape. 7/10

- Grilled Pros: Simple cooking method (grill under a 200°C heat for 12 minutes turning half way) crunchy crumb and soft fish. Cons: Turning the fish fingers can make them fall apart. 9/10
